Transaction 93a3b1d0b08ff90fe366cb4c6576d3cc4a07e074bf42e1bcbf482ba2c95822a3

block
ec783209d43a6404355ad191197c989d45df9df6816b4a462141f0c5456f493c

1 Input

23 Outputs